In an age where data breaches can cost millions and erode customer trust, keeping your data private during transfer is no longer a 'nice to have' — it’s a must-have. That’s why Microsoft Fabric now allows Copy Job to work seamlessly with the Virtual Network (VNET) Data Gateway, providing a simple, secure, and high-performance way to move data between private networks and Fabric without ever exposing it to the public internet.
Enterprises in finance, healthcare, government, and other regulated industries often store mission-critical data in private networks. These networks are locked down for good reason — they’re designed to keep sensitive information safe from unauthorized access.

VNET Data Gateway solves these challenges by acting as a secure bridge between your private data sources and Microsoft Fabric — and now, Copy Job can use it natively.

Whether you’re migrating to Microsoft Fabric or running ongoing data integration workflows, combining Copy Job with VNET Data Gateway ensures your data movement is private, compliant, and fast.
With Copy Job + VNET Data Gateway, you don’t have to choose between security and performance — you get both, built-in.
